Output f8bdac1a886f2aae69dec669329b7934cb65df6761f2ccf8765fbd2bfbb04417:3

value
636246
script pubkey
OP_0 OP_PUSHBYTES_20 dfaeedf5781c0ee350a8243857a8a5ae7b5f8e50
address
bc1qm7hwmatcrs8wx59gysu902994ea4lrjsnhm78j
transaction
f8bdac1a886f2aae69dec669329b7934cb65df6761f2ccf8765fbd2bfbb04417
spent
true